Our Orchestra! By these state- ments We show our pride in a good organi- zation that is a credit to Carey High School. We'd like to take this opportunity to thank the rnan who rnade it a success, Mr. Hawk. Thank you, Mr. Hawk, for the rnany, many hours of hard work you spent on our con- certs and football band shows. To show our appreciation for his tireless effort in the development ot one of the out- standing bands in Ohio, the Class of l953 wishes to dedicate this issue of the Caryatid to Mr. Lewis Hawk, director ot the Carey High School Band. if 1 aw-1 82 46. f 1 P1 A Q n -.
